Navigating the dynamic panorama of the stock market can be daunting. For investors aiming to harness specific sectors' growth potential, S&P 500 sector ETFs provide a strategic solution. These ETFs track the performance of companies within particular industry groups, allowing investors to tailor their portfolios based on market dynamics. By investing in sector-specific ETFs, investors can amplify potential returns while controlling overall portfolio risk.
- Exploiting the strengths of S&P 500 sector ETFs allows investors to diversify their investments across multiple sectors, creating a more robust and resilient portfolio.
- Understanding the unique characteristics of each sector is crucial for making intelligent investment decisions. Investors should evaluate factors such as industry trends, competitive environment, and corporate fundamentals.
- Examining different S&P 500 sector ETFs, including their results, costs, and assets, can help investors make wise investment choices that align with their investment objectives.

Navigating Sector Allocation
When constructing a robust S&P 500 portfolio, sector exposure is paramount. The S&P 500 comprises various sectors, each offering distinct growth prospects. To optimize returns and manage risk, investors should carefully evaluate the current market landscape and their own risk goals. Investigating sector-specific ETFs provides a targeted approach to portfolio construction. For instance, if you believe in the long-term growth of technology, an ETF focused on the tech sector might be appealing. Conversely, if you prefer a more conservative strategy, consider ETFs that highlight on sectors like utilities or consumer staples.
- Keep in mind that diversification is key; avoid over-concentration in any single sector.
